CVE-2011-4738 describes a vulnerability in Parallels Plesk Panel 10.2.0 where the Control Panel fails to set the HTTPOnly flag on certain cookies, including those used by get_password.php. This oversight allows remote attackers to potentially access sensitive information via script access to these cookies. With a CVSS score of 5.0, this vulnerability is network-exploitable with low attack complexity, leading to a potential compromise of confidentiality. There is no evidence of active exploitation, publicly available exploit code, or significant community discussion surrounding this CVE.
